When I first heard the news that Chill Out was coming back in the form of Cold Storage, I will admit that I was more than a little bummed we were getting yet another remake instead of a shiny new map. I am now singing a different tune though with the release of the official price and date information. Today Bungie announced in their one day early Weekly Update that “Cold Storage will be available for free beginning on July 7, Bungie Day, on Xbox Live Marketplace.” I always say that flattery will get you everywhere with me. Well so will free stuff. Hell yeah for a free map in four days! w00t!
